I am not sure if there is such a thing as too much polyp extension. IMO, the better the extension, the happier the coral, but that is opinion and I can't claim it as fact. An argument could also be made that it is a sign of wanting more food, but if growth and color are good, I would say to keep on doing whatever it is that is getting that extension,
